Client/scenes/game.tscn

108 lines
3.8 KiB
Text
Raw Normal View History

2025-03-13 13:21:53 +01:00
[gd_scene load_steps=7 format=4 uid="uid://co1x3hlc2efr6"]
2025-03-05 11:35:40 +01:00
[ext_resource type="Script" path="res://scripts/match/ui/opponent_name.gd" id="1_saby1"]
2025-03-13 13:21:53 +01:00
[ext_resource type="Script" path="res://scripts/match/ui/player_money.gd" id="2_3jcub"]
2025-03-10 13:25:09 +01:00
[ext_resource type="TileSet" uid="uid://cvp867israfjk" path="res://tile_set.tres" id="3_0etcd"]
2025-03-13 13:21:53 +01:00
[ext_resource type="Script" path="res://scripts/match/ui/player_hitpoints.gd" id="3_oc5vk"]
2025-03-10 13:25:09 +01:00
[ext_resource type="Script" path="res://scripts/match/map.gd" id="4_4c550"]
[sub_resource type="StyleBoxFlat" id="StyleBoxFlat_86u83"]
bg_color = Color(0.198848, 0.584132, 0.720474, 1)
2025-03-05 11:35:40 +01:00
[node name="Game" type="Node2D"]
2025-03-10 13:25:09 +01:00
[node name="UI" type="CanvasLayer" parent="."]
2025-03-05 11:35:40 +01:00
2025-03-10 13:25:09 +01:00
[node name="HUD" type="Control" parent="UI"]
2025-03-05 11:35:40 +01:00
layout_mode = 3
anchors_preset = 15
anchor_right = 1.0
anchor_bottom = 1.0
grow_horizontal = 2
grow_vertical = 2
2025-03-10 13:25:09 +01:00
[node name="Opponent Name" type="RichTextLabel" parent="UI/HUD"]
2025-03-05 11:35:40 +01:00
layout_mode = 1
anchors_preset = 5
anchor_left = 0.5
anchor_right = 0.5
offset_left = -0.5
offset_right = 0.5
offset_bottom = 45.0
grow_horizontal = 2
text = "Unknown"
fit_content = true
scroll_active = false
autowrap_mode = 0
script = ExtResource("1_saby1")
2025-03-13 13:21:53 +01:00
[node name="Money" type="RichTextLabel" parent="UI/HUD"]
layout_mode = 1
anchors_preset = 8
anchor_left = 0.5
anchor_top = 0.5
anchor_right = 0.5
anchor_bottom = 0.5
offset_left = -582.0
offset_top = -529.0
offset_right = -436.0
offset_bottom = -484.0
grow_horizontal = 2
grow_vertical = 2
text = "Test"
fit_content = true
scroll_active = false
autowrap_mode = 0
script = ExtResource("2_3jcub")
[node name="Hitpoints" type="RichTextLabel" parent="UI/HUD"]
layout_mode = 1
anchors_preset = 8
anchor_left = 0.5
anchor_top = 0.5
anchor_right = 0.5
anchor_bottom = 0.5
offset_left = -946.0
offset_top = 479.0
offset_right = -800.0
offset_bottom = 524.0
grow_horizontal = 2
grow_vertical = 2
text = "HP
"
fit_content = true
scroll_active = false
autowrap_mode = 0
script = ExtResource("3_oc5vk")
2025-03-10 13:25:09 +01:00
[node name="Seperator" type="Panel" parent="UI/HUD"]
custom_minimum_size = Vector2(4, 0)
layout_mode = 1
anchors_preset = 13
anchor_left = 0.5
anchor_right = 0.5
anchor_bottom = 1.0
grow_horizontal = 2
grow_vertical = 2
theme_override_styles/panel = SubResource("StyleBoxFlat_86u83")
[node name="Camera" type="Camera2D" parent="."]
[node name="Map" type="Node2D" parent="." node_paths=PackedStringArray("player_map", "player_tower_map", "opponent_map", "opponent_tower_map", "camera")]
script = ExtResource("4_4c550")
tile_set = ExtResource("3_0etcd")
player_map = NodePath("PlayerMap")
player_tower_map = NodePath("PlayerMap/Tower")
opponent_map = NodePath("OpentMap")
opponent_tower_map = NodePath("OpentMap/Tower")
camera = NodePath("../Camera")
[node name="PlayerMap" type="Node2D" parent="Map"]
[node name="Tower" type="TileMapLayer" parent="Map/PlayerMap"]
[node name="OpentMap" type="Node2D" parent="Map"]
[node name="Tower" type="TileMapLayer" parent="Map/OpentMap"]
tile_map_data = PackedByteArray("AAAAAAAAAQAAAAAAAAAAAAEAAQAAAAAAAAAAAAIAAQAAAAAAAAAAAAMAAQAAAAAAAAAAAAQAAQAAAAAAAAAAAAUAAQAAAAAAAAAAAAYAAQAAAAAAAAAAAAcAAQAAAAAAAAAAAAgAAQAAAAAAAAAAAAkAAQAAAAAAAAAAAAoAAQAAAAAAAAAAAAsAAQAAAAAAAAAAAAwAAQAAAAAAAAAAAA0AAQAAAAAAAAAAAA4AAQAAAAAAAAAAAA8AAQAAAAAAAAAAABAAAQAAAAAAAAAAABEAAQAAAAAAAAAAABIAAQAAAAAAAAAAABMAAQAAAAAAAAABAAAAAQAAAAAAAAABABMAAQAAAAAAAAACAAAAAQAAAAAAAAACABMAAQAAAAAAAAADAAAAAQAAAAAAAAADABMAAQAAAAAAAAAEAAAAAQAAAAAAAAAEABMAAQAAAAAAAAAFAAAAAQAAAAAAAAAFABMAAQAAAAAAAAAGAAAAAQAAAAAAAAAGABMAAQAAAAAAAAAHAAAAAQAAAAAAAAAHABMAAQAAAAAAAAAIAAAAAQAAAAAAAAAIABMAAQAAAAAAAAAJAAAAAQAAAAAAAAAJAAEAAQAAAAAAAAAJAAIAAQAAAAAAAAAJAAMAAQAAAAAAAAAJAAQAAQAAAAAAAAAJAAUAAQAAAAAAAAAJAAYAAQAAAAAAAAAJAAcAAQAAAAAAAAAJAAgAAQAAAAAAAAAJAAkAAQAAAAAAAAAJAAoAAQAAAAAAAAAJAAsAAQAAAAAAAAAJAAwAAQAAAAAAAAAJAA0AAQAAAAAAAAAJAA4AAQAAAAAAAAAJAA8AAQAAAAAAAAAJABAAAQAAAAAAAAAJABEAAQAAAAAAAAAJABIAAQAAAAAAAAAJABMAAQAAAAAAAAA=")